The oil, fuel, and mining industries can disrupt fragile tundra habitats. Drilling wells can thaw permafrost, while weighty vehicles and pipeline building can harm soil and prevent vegetation from returning.

Tundra winters are long, dark, and cold, with mean temperatures underneath 0°C for six to 10 months in the calendar year. The temperatures are so chilly that there's a layer of completely frozen ground under the area, called permafrost.
